A classical example of the dominance and prevalence of minority decision over majority decision is Amirul-Mu’minee Abu Bakr’s rejection of the unanimous advice and opinion of all the Sahabah on the question of waging war (jihaad) against the deniers of Zakaat.  After the demise of Rasululah (may Allah bless him and grant him abundant peace), some tribes reneged from Islam.  They became murtad (rejectors of Islamic principles).  Some linked up with Musailimah Al-Kath-thaab, the claimant of nubuwwat (prophethood).  Others, while not joining with the open rejectors of Islam, denied the fardhiyat (obligatory nature) of Zakaat.  They proclaimed themselves to be Muslim and they pronounced Tauheed (Oneness of Allah) and risaalat ( MuHammad as Rasul), accepted the ka`bah as the Qiblah and accepted the fardhiyat of Salaat.  But, they interpreted away from the obligation of Zakaat, claiming that the fardhiyat of Zakaat was confined to the period of Rasululah’s (Sallallahu `alayhi wasallam) life-time only.

 

Regarding the first group, viz., Musailimah Al-Kath-thaab and his followers, all of the Sahabah agreed to wage jihaad against them because there was no ambiguity in them being murtad. 

 

In regard to the second group, all of the Sahabah, including the sternest (`Umar, radi Allahu `anhu), with the exception of Amirul-Mu’mineen Abu Bakr (radi Allah `anhu) adopted a conciliatory attitude.  They were all of the opinion that the latter group was proclaiming itself to be Muslim, subscribing to all the fundamental doctrines and tenets of Islam and did not openly reject Zakaat, but by way of interpretation (ta`weel) confined it to the age of Rasululah (Sallallahu alayhi wassallam).  They, therefore, felt that jihaad against Muslims was not permissable.  The Sahabah, through their spokesman, Sayyiduna `Umar ( radi Allahu `anhu) advised Amirul-Mu’mineen abu Bakr (radi Allahu `anhu) to adopt caution and concilliation.  They were all unanimously against jihaad against the second group.  However, not-withstanding the unanimous decision and advice of the Sahabah, Sayyiduna Abu Bakr (radi Allahu `anhu) firmly rejected the solid and unanimous majority opinion and commanded the waging of jihaad against all deniers of Zakaat, whether the denial was outright rejection or based upon interpretation.  The decision of the single individual, Amirul-Mu’mineen Abu Bakr (radi Allahu `anhu) dominated the scene and prevailed.  All the Sahabah submitted without any dispute.  This then is the rank and position of the minority in Islam.
